Pakistan’s involvement in the Israeli-Palestinian peace process is welcome, Israel’s ambassador to Washington said. When they met Saturday in Washington, President Bush and Pakistani President Pervez Musharraf primarily discussed bringing the Islamic nation into the Israeli-Palestinian peace process. Israeli ambassador Daniel Ayalon said Wednesday that Israel would “very much” welcome Pakistan’s contribution.
